14-Year-Old Dies After Bay Jet Ski Accident

Dominick Trionfo had just earned his boating license, Newsday reports.

A Middle Island 14-year-old died Sunday in a Jet Ski accident in Peconic Bay, Southold Police said.

Dominick Trionfo was piloting the Jet Ski in the waters outside of Mattituck when around 1:55 p.m. he struck the line of a boat anchored in the bay. He was rushed ashore, treated by Mattituck Fire Department Rescue workers and transported to Peconic Bay Medical Center where he was pronounced dead, police said.

According to Newsday, Trionfo was out on the bay with relatives when he hit the anchor of his family's boat. It was the teen's first time operating the Jet Ski since earning his state boating license.

Trionfo was a freshman at Longwood High School.
